Setting Conferences for Telepresence
Mode (AVC CP)
Collaboration Server supports the Telepresence Mode in AVC CP conferences allowing multiple participants
to join a telepresence conference from RPX and OTX high definition rooms as well as traditional, standard
definition video conferencing systems.
OTX (Telepresence) and RPX (RealPresence) room systems are configured with high definition cameras
and displays that are set up to ensure that all participants share a sense of being in the same room.
Participants using two RealPresence RPX HD 400 Room Systems
The following are examples of situations where an Collaboration Server is needed for Telepresence
configurations:
RPX to OTX
RPX 2-cameras/screens to RPX 4-cameras/screens
3 or more RPXs
3 or more OTXs
Collaboration Server Telepresence Mode Guidelines
System Level
The Collaboration Server system must be licensed for Telepresence Mode.
The system must be activated with a Telepresence enabled license key.
Conference Level
The Telepresence Mode and Telepresence Layout Mode fields are only displayed in the Conference
Profile dialog box if the Collaboration Server has a Telepresence license installed.
A Telepresence conference must have Telepresence Mode enabled in its profile.
In Telepresence Mode, ITP sites are automatically detected.
